Fly to Burlington

Burlington, Vermont, is an excellent location to take a trip to a charming small city with plenty to offer. Situated less than an hour from some of the East Coast s best skiing, Burlington is a perfect winter ski break destination, offering visitors a place to relax and drink plenty of local microbrews after a day on the slopes. In the summer enjoy a boat ride around Lake Champlain, or a scenic hike during the day. Nearby hotspots include the Von Trapp family lodge and the iconic Ben & Jerry s Ice Cream factory.

Getting around

After flying in to Burlington International Airport (BTV) you ll notice there is no public transport service from BTV into the city center, so taxis and car rentals are visitors only ground transportation options. A car is very handy if you plan to ski or hike in surrounding areas, but if you decide to stay in the city center during your visit, a taxi to town would suffice. The airport is nearby, and the downtown area is pedestrianized and easy to navigate by foot.

Hints and tips

Church Street is the place to be in Burlington, and here you will find an incredible selection of bars and restaurants, many serving organic or homegrown produce, alongside local brews.

What is BTV?
BTV is the location identifier set by the trade association, IATA, for Burlington Intl. Airport (BTV). These three letters are used mostly for flight planning purposes and are a quick way to identify a specific airport.
